Juliette Deseilligny is based in Paris. She is an ecosophist, an artist, a writer, a zero-waster, a rewilding advocate. \n\nWith Juliette, we talked about being homeschooled and the\nopportunities it offered, art as a way to respond to big questions, upcycling, movement, sedentary living and its implications on sustainability, low tech lifestyle, the necessity of anger to take action, and the importance of dialogue and having conversations in a caring environment.
